Webinar Course Description
The purpose of this webinar is to define, defend and
discuss definitions, examples and techniques with respect to addressing
appraisal concepts concerning Diminution of Value. There will be specific examples of actual diminution in value cases.

Learning Outcomes
Upon completion of this course,students will be able to:
- Identify difference between Major vs Minor Repair;
- Interpret affect of Diminution of Value on Market Value;
- Describe care and custody industry standards; and
- Determine loss of use calculation and out of pocket
costs.
